Seamless Day Kindergarten pilot program expands to Thompson-Okanagan

Kindergarten pilot expands

The B.C. government is expanding its Seamless Day Kindergarten pilot program to several more schools.

It’s being introduced at another 21 schools in the province, including in the Central Okanagan School District (SD 23), the Vernon School district (SD 22) and the Kamloops-Thompson School District (SD 73).

The pilot program is currently in place at four B.C. schools: Oliver Elementary (SD 53 - Okanagan-Similkameen), West Sechelt Elementary (SD 46 - Sunshine Coast School District), Hollyburn Elementary (SD 45 - West Vancouver School District) and Errington Elementary (SD 69 - Qualicum School District).

"This program gives children continuity throughout the day on their learning journey. Access to quality, inclusive care and early learning is critical in supporting parents, particularly mothers, to pursue career or education goals while being confident that their kids are being cared for,” said Jennifer Whiteside, Minister of Education.

Certified early childhood educators provide before- and after-school care in kindergarten classrooms and work with the classroom teacher to offer learning support. The program makes use of existing classrooms, outside of school hours, and does not require new rooms or buildings.

"Too many parents still don't have access to the before- and after-school care they need," said Katrina Chen, Minister of State for Child Care. "Using existing classrooms means we can create new spaces quickly, and it will make it easier for busy parents to get to work and have peace of mind knowing their kids are cared for and learning, all in one spot."

It will be up to each school district to decide which schools to designate for the test run.
